JEE Main Mathematics Definite Integration 2026 JEE Main 2026 (06 April Shift 2)

JEE Main Mathematics Question (2026) — Solution

Question

The value of the integral _ -1 ^ 1 ( x^3 + |x| + 1 x^2 + 2|x| + 1 ) dx is equal to :

Options

  1. A. 3 _e 2
  2. B. 2 _e 2
  3. C. 5 _e 3
  4. D. 3 _e 3

Answer

B. 2 _e 2

Step-by-step solution

Let I = _ -1 ^ 1 ( x^3 + |x| + 1 x^2 + 2|x| + 1 ) dx We can split the integral into two parts: I = _ -1 ^ 1 x^3 x^2 + 2|x| + 1 dx + _ -1 ^ 1 |x| + 1 x^2 + 2|x| + 1 dx The first integrand f(x) = x^3 x^2 + 2|x| + 1 is an odd function since f(-x) = -f(x). Therefore, its integral over the symmetric interval [-1, 1] is zero. The second integrand g(x) = |x| + 1 x^2 + 2|x| + 1 is an even function since g(-x) = g(x). Therefore, its integral over [-1, 1] is twice the integral over [0, 1]. I = 0 + 2 _ 0 ^ 1 x + 1 x^2 + 2x + 1 dx I = 2 _ 0 ^ 1 x + 1 (x + 1)^2 dx I = 2 _ 0 ^ 1 1 x + 1 dx I = 2 [ _e(x + 1)]_ 0 ^ 1 I = 2( _e 2 - _e 1) = 2 _e 2 Answer: 2 _e 2
